U.P. Yoddha put in a convincing performance to defeat Dabang Delhi K.C. 50-33 on Saturday and book their place in the vivo Pro Kabaddi Season 7 playoffs. At the post-match press conference, coach Jasveer Singh, Monu Goyat, Shrikant Jadhav and Nitesh Kumar represented U.P. Yoddha, while Dabang Delhi K.C. coach Krishan Kumar Hooda and stand-in captain Meraj Sheykh took questions for their side. Excerpts are below.

Q. Did you think the team will be able to qualify based on their early-season performance?

Jasveer Singh: The team wasn’t doing too well at the start due to injuries. But we knew what the capability of this team was, so we weren’t deterred by those initial losses. However, we lost those matches by quite a big margin, which was, obviously, disappointing. But at no point did I doubt this team.

Q. How does it feel to score a Super 10 on return?

Monu Goyat: First of all, I am happy that we have reached the playoffs. That was our main aim while playing this match. Secondly, it does feel good to score a Super 10 because I am playing after a long time and I was able to give a good performance.

Q. What will the strategy be going forward?

Jasveer Singh: We have three matches left and we would like to rotate our squad to give a few opportunities to our bench players. The coming matches after that will be knockout matches so we would like to test our bench ahead of that.

Q. Would you disturb the settled combination?

Jasveer Singh: The others in the team are pretty good too and I think they deserve a chance to show what they have. In case we need them in the coming matches, we will know how to use them.

Q. The result was not in your favour but some of the players performed quite well.

Krishan Kumar Hooda: Most of these players were in their rookie season excluding Meraj Sheykh. Considering that they did not have much experience, I think they performed really well. I am pretty sure that they will perform even better in the coming times. We owed them a chance at this stage, and I think they performed alright.

Q. Did the team miss the services of Naveen Kumar?

Krishan Kumar Hooda: He was rested according to the team strategy. Right now, we don’t have much to lose so it was important for us to give our younger players a look-in. We had this chance, so we decided to take it up.
